I don't have a 98, but I just replaced all my speakers in my 94 with the Infinity system. Go to www.crutchfield.com for a list of components that will fit. The door speakers are 6 3/4 from the factory, but 6 1/2 will fit with adapters, or could fit if you were to just redrill mounting holes much closer to the door mounting opening. You do need to pay attention to speakers information though, unless the Infinity systems changed, they all used 2 ohm components. Most regular components on store shelves are 4 ohm, and will sound like garbage unless they are run in parallel. I just replaced my speakers with Infinity 6022i's, and I must say that I'm quite impressed with sound coming from them compared to the stock speakers.

6,5" speakers in the front and REAR doors. Fronts are component with the tweets in the dash. Rear doors are choax and the soundbar should be woofers. That equals 10 speakers.

They are shallow mount speakers with 3 mounting tabs instead of the industry standards of 4 or 6.
